Apple iPhone 6s will still offer same battery life despite including Apple Watch’s aluminum, rose gold, & other changes

A new research note coming from KGI Securities analyst Ming-Chi Kuo gives details about the changes of the design in the Apple iPhone 6s (others call iPhone 7) speculated to be released on September 25.

In Ming-Chi Kuo's note, it showed that the iPhone 6s, iPhone 7 is going to be 0.15mm taller and wider. Its thickness is also going to be adjusted, which will be at 0.2mm. The change was due to the inclusion of the Force Touch in the smartphone's display as it needs more "space."

The 7000 Series aluminum was also mentioned and that Apple will use it in their flagship handset.

"Series 7000 aluminum was first introduced by Apple on the Apple Watch, and its use is said to make the next iPhone's outer casing up to 60% harder than the current iPhone 6. Apple has said before that the new aluminum was the result of their creation of an entirely new alloy, but it still features just one-third the density of stainless steel," reported SlashGear.

Kuo also noted some color changes to be made in the Apple iPhone 6s, iPhone 7. It was said that the device would be "more yellow, space grey will become darker and there will be a new rose gold option."

However, amidst the plethora of changes that the company is hinted to make (camera, Force Touch, casing, and others), it was observed that the note failed to mention one improvement: battery.

"While the iPhone 6 Plus is one of the longest lasting phones on the market, arguably the greatest weakness of the iPhone 6 is its stamina. Nothing we have seen so far suggests this will change with the iPhone 6S," observed Forbes.

It is hoped by various iPhone fans that the company could at least improve its battery life, especially that the specs and features mentioned will definitely consume much energy.

And as far as the release date is concerned, an email from Vodafone allegedly leaked it.

"The rumors allegedly started from an insider at Vodafone. An email was reportedly circulating within the company, telling employees that they should prepare for the start of preorder-taking for an Apple iPhone starting September 18," said Latinos Post.

Apple usually accepts pre-orders a week before they roll out iPhones and, in this case, it would be around September 25.

Nevertheless, it is best to take these with a grain of salt as Apple is yet to make official statements about the iPhone 6s, iPhone 7.
